So we were all waiting for our second month salary to be credited.No sonner did it get credited than we all set out to Bandra for shopping which can be actually called as Shoppers Paradise..We all litrelly went crazy seeing the shops in and around Linking Road and believe it or not shopped the whole day from morning till evening even without realising the time.
Each road in that area has a different thing to sell...If one road sells sandles,the other sells dresses and the other Bags and the list goes on.There's litrelly no end..We kept on drawing money and buying things.There was no end for it...Later did we realise that we had to get back as it was pretty late..We ll have to bargain for the things we purchase.At the beginning they state a very big price.We gotta take minimum of 2 ,be it sandles,dress or what ever.They themselves reduce the price by more than 200 bucks..The area is always crowded with shoppers from Morning till night..This was the Shoppers Paradise which I really felt was "the place" to shop after so many years...
